Cairo Design Week (CDW), the region’s fastest-growing design week, returns from 20 – 29 November 2025 with its largest and most ambitious edition to date. Since its inception in 2022, CDW has brought together hundreds of designers, brands, and institutions, establishing Cairo as a rising hub for creativity, culture, and innovation.
This year’s program will unfold across three design districts, soon to be revealed, uniting world-class talent, pioneering brands, and bold ideas in a citywide showcase unlike any other. Building on the success of the 2024 edition – which welcomed over 100 designers, 150 exhibitors, and 80 speakers – CDW 2025 aims to connect Egypt’s brightest creative voices with international leaders, strengthening Cairo’s place among global design capitals such as Milan, London, and Dubai.
Over ten days, Cairo will transform into an open-air design playground, where streets, heritage landmarks, and public spaces come alive with large-scale installations, immersive exhibitions, pop-up pavilions, interactive trails, and live activations. Beyond the citywide experiences, CDW 2025 will present thought-provoking talks, hands-on workshops, and cultural programs that honor Egypt’s rich design heritage while championing future-forward innovation.
Importantly, CDW 2025 is committed to being more inclusive than ever before. The week is not only for designers and industry insiders, it is open to everyone, from professionals and enthusiasts to curious members of the public, all are invited to engage with, experience, and celebrate the role of design in everyday life. Ticket sales will officially launch on September 25th, inviting the wider community to secure their place in this landmark celebration.
The week will culminate with the 7th edition of the Cairo Design Awards, honoring the year’s most groundbreaking contributions to design in Egypt and beyond.
